Clamp for machining rivet core rod and machining lathe for rivet core rod
By designing a fixture for processing rivet core rods, and utilizing the combination of a length control section and an elastic clamping arm, the problems of slippage and deformation caused by unstable clamping force were solved, thus achieving stable processing and high-precision forming of rivet core rods.

T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The utility model relates to mechanical part processing technical field, in particular to a kind of clamp and draw core rod processing lathe for draw core rod processing. BACKGROUND
[0002] Core rivet is a commonly used connecting fastener, generally including draw core rod, nail body and nail cover, when using, first, the assembled draw core rivet is inserted into the preset rivet hole, then draw core rod is drawn out, the nail cover is deformed, and the big foot is formed, so as to be locked, and the draw core rod is broken from the neck slot.
[0003] At present, the slender rod such as draw core rod is mainly processed by ordinary lathe, and the common clamping methods include the following three kinds: one is chuck and center cooperation clamping, but the clamping method is only suitable for single-piece small-batch slender rod processing; another is chuck, center and tool rest cooperation clamping, although the clamping method can process longer slender rod, but it is difficult to adjust for thinner slender rod.
[0004] The draw core rod needs to form a neck slot in the middle part of the draw core rod by turning, since the draw core rod has threads, after being clamped by the three-jaw chuck of the lathe, the clamping force is unstable, which leads to slipping of the draw core rod or deformation of the threads during turning, resulting in waste parts. [0030] Embodiment one
[0031] As shown in Figure 1 , Figure 2 and Figure 3 , the utility model provides a kind of clamp 1 for extracting nail core rod processing, clamp 1 is provided with length control section 12 and clamping section 11 along its axial direction, length control section 12 is provided with adjusting cavity 121 and the clamping entrance 122 being communicated with one end of adjusting cavity 121, clamping section 11 is provided with the clamping cavity 111 being communicated with the other end of adjusting cavity 121 with one end and the clamping exit 112 being communicated with the other end of clamping cavity 111, the inner diameter of clamping cavity 111 is less than the inner diameter of adjusting cavity 121;Clamp 1 is provided with multiple notched grooves 14, notched groove 14 is extended to the clamping exit 112 of clamping section 11 from length control section 12 along the axial direction of clamp 1 and is arranged along the radial direction of clamp 1, and multiple notched grooves 14 are arranged at intervals along the circumferential direction of clamp 1, so that multiple notched grooves 14 form multiple elastic clamping arms 13.
[0032] As shown in Figure 4 and Figure 5 , the clamp 1 for extracting nail core rod processing of the utility model is clamped and fixed on chuck 2 of lathe, one end of the extracting nail core rod 3 to be processed is sequentially passed through the adjusting cavity 121 of length control section 12 and the clamping cavity 111 of clamping section 11 from the clamping entrance 122 of clamp 1 and then extends out from the clamping exit 112 of clamp 1, and by adjusting the length of extracting nail core rod 3 extending out of clamping exit 112, the position of extracting nail core rod 3 clamped by multiple elastic clamping arms 13 at clamping section 11 can be adjusted, so as to ensure that extracting nail core rod 3 is stably clamped, avoid slipping or thread overpressure deformation of extracting nail core rod 3 in the processing process, and can be suitable for clamping and fixing of extracting nail core rod 3 within a length range, in addition, by using the cooperation of multiple elastic clamping arms 13 and multiple notched grooves 14, extracting nail core rod 3 within a diameter range can be clamped without being limited to clamping extracting nail core rod 3 of a specific diameter.
[0033] After extracting nail core rod 3 is clamped and fixed by the clamp 1 of the utility model for processing, the roundness of extracting nail core rod 3 is improved to below 0.05mm, and the diameter runout of the processing part is greatly reduced, and the diameter tolerance of extracting nail core rod 3 is controlled to below 0.05mm.
[0034] The diameter range of the clamp 1 is not particularly limited, is related to the inner diameter of the clamping cavity 111, and is of course also related to the elasticity of the elastic clamping arms 13, and the elasticity of the elastic clamping arms 13 is related to the width of the notch groove 14, the length of the notch groove 14 and the thickness of the elastic clamping arms 13.
[0035] The outer wall surface of the clamping section 11 has an outer clamping surface 113 that can be clamped by the chuck of the lathe, and the mounting stability of the clamp 1 is related to the length of the outer clamping surface 113; the inner wall surface of the clamping section 11 has an inner clamping surface 114 that can be clamped to the to-be-processed draw nail core rod 3, and the clamping stability of the draw nail core rod 3 is also related to the length of the inner clamping surface 114. The length range of the clamp 1 of the utility model is also not particularly limited, and is related to the length of the adjusting cavity 121 and the length of the inner clamping surface 114. The length of the adjusting cavity 121 is similar to the length L2 of the length control section 12, and the length of the inner clamping surface 114 is similar to the length of the outer clamping surface 113. In the embodiment, the length L1 of the outer clamping surface 113 is 7mm-12mm, and the length L2 of the length control section 12 is 13mm-18mm.
[0036] Specifically, in combination with the drawings shown in Figure 2 and Figure 5 , the diameter of the rod part of the to-be-processed draw nail core rod 3 can be equal to, slightly smaller than or slightly larger than the inner diameter of the clamping cavity 111, so that the draw nail core rod 3 can be clamped by each elastic clamping arm 13 or tightly clamped with the inner wall surface of the clamping section 11 (i.e. the inner side surface of each elastic clamping arm 13 located at the clamping section 11) in cooperation with the chuck 2. The first end of the draw nail core rod 3 is provided with a head boss 31, the diameter of the head boss 31 is greater than the diameter of the rod part of the draw nail core rod 3, and the second end of the draw nail core rod 3 extends out of the clamping outlet 112 of the clamp 1 after sequentially passing through the adjusting cavity 121 of the length control section 12 and the clamping cavity 111 of the clamping section 11 from the clamping inlet 122 of the clamp 1. The inner diameter of the inner clamping surface 114 is smaller than the diameter of the head boss 31 of the draw nail core rod 3, so as to avoid the head boss 31 being clamped by the inner clamping surface 114, and the inner diameter of the length control section 12 is greater than the diameter of the head boss 31 of the draw nail core rod 3, that is, the head boss 31 of the draw nail core rod 3 and the inner wall surface of the length control section 12 have a gap, so as to facilitate the draw nail core rod 3 to adjust the position of being clamped along the axial direction thereof. In the embodiment, the clamp 1 is an integral forming structure, and the material of the clamp 1 is 65Mn steel, so that the clamp 1 has the advantages of high strength, high hardness and good elasticity after heat treatment.
[0037] In addition, the inner wall surface of the clamping section 11 also has a conical surface 115. The inner wall surface of the length control section 12 is connected to the inner clamping surface 114 through the tapered conical surface 115, so that while the pin-pulling core rod 3 is clamped by the inner clamping surface 114, the head boss 31 of the pin-pulling core rod 3 can abut against the conical surface 115, thereby further improving the stability of the pin-pulling core rod 3.
[0038] Combination Figure 2 and Figure 5 As shown in the embodiment of this utility model, the outer wall surface of the clamping section 11 is provided with a positioning step structure 15. The positioning step structure 15 is used to abut against the end face of the inlet end of the lathe chuck 2 to achieve axial positioning of the fixture 1. When installing the fixture 1, the end of the length control section 12 away from the clamping section 11 is extended into the chuck 2 along the axial direction of the fixture 1 from the inlet end of the chuck 2 until the positioning step structure 15 abuts against the end face of the inlet end of the chuck 2, and then the fixture 1 is clamped and fixed by the chuck 2.
[0039] Specifically, the positioning step structure 15 has a positioning step surface 151 and an outer end face 152 arranged opposite to each other in the axial direction of the fixture 1. The positioning step surface 151 is used to abut against the end face of the inlet end of the lathe chuck 2. The outer end face 152 is flush with the end face of the clamping section 11 located around the clamping outlet 112, which facilitates processing and allows the clamping section 11 to extend into the chuck 2 as much as possible, which is beneficial to the stable installation of the clamping section 11 under the clamping of the chuck 2, thereby improving the stability of the clamping section 11 clamping the pull pin core rod 3. Among them, the positioning step surface 151 is a plane. The positioning step structure 15 includes multiple positioning blocks 153, which are correspondingly arranged on the outer side surface of multiple elastic clamping arms 13.
[0040] like Figure 1 and Figure 5 As shown, in this embodiment of the invention, the length control section 12 is provided with multiple anti-crack arc-shaped holes 16 corresponding to and communicating with multiple notch slots 14. This prevents the connection between adjacent elastic clamping arms 13 from cracking when subjected to greater pressure, thereby improving the service life of the clamp 1 and also increasing the clamping range of the clamp 1. The anti-crack arc-shaped holes 16 are not limited to the circular holes in this embodiment; they can also be elliptical holes, oblong holes, or other holes with a rounded transition surface on their inner wall. Specifically, the width of the notch slot 14 is 1mm to 1.5mm, and the inner diameter of the anti-crack arc-shaped hole 16 is 2.5mm to 3.5mm.
[0041] like Figure 3 and Figure 5As shown, in this embodiment, the number of elastic clamping arms 13 is three, to better adapt to the three-jaw chuck (i.e., the chuck 2 with three jaws 21). Of course, the number of elastic clamping arms 13 can also be set to other numbers according to the number of jaws 21 on the chuck 2, and can also be different from the number of jaws 21 on the chuck 2.
[0042] like Figure 2 and Figure 5 As shown, in this embodiment of the invention, the outer diameter of the clamping section 11 is larger than the outer diameter of the length control section 12. Multiple jaws 21 of the chuck 2 cooperate to form a connected mounting cavity and a receiving cavity. The mounting cavity is located near the inlet end of the chuck 2. The length control section 12 is placed in the receiving cavity, and the clamping section 11 is placed in the mounting cavity. The outer clamping surface 113 of the clamping section 11 is held in close contact by the multiple jaws 21, further improving the stability of the pin-pulling core rod 3. Furthermore, because the inner diameter of the clamping cavity 111 is smaller than the inner diameter of the adjusting cavity 121, and the outer diameter of the clamping section 11 is larger than the outer diameter of the length control section 12, the wall thickness of the clamping section is greater than the wall thickness of the length control section 12. This ensures the structural strength of the clamping section, saves materials, reduces manufacturing costs, and maintains the elasticity of each elastic clamping arm 13.
